Abstract
This paper focuses on the analysis of the periodic part of speech signals using harmonic models. Three different models are discussed with respect to their effectiveness in modeling the periodic (harmonic) part of speech. The non-periodic part of speech is then obtained by subtracting in the time domain the harmonic part from the original speech signal
